PROGRESSIVE CHALLENGE #4 TASK 4-FINAL (SEPT. 2012)


TASK 4 is easy peasy:


-Add a word strip (or title) on top of the vertical layers just below the photo. Affix it with a clip, brad or other fastener, or just lay it on top.

-Add a title, quote or journaling and date. Finished!

Voila! When you finish this task, your page will be complete!

NOW UPLOAD:

- Remember to first save your page in its original version to maintain your layers, so you'll be able to make changes/additions in the future, if desired.


[FONT=Verdana]For me, once I�ve done this for my FINAL version, I always go back and delete any other full-layered versions, since the final unflattened version is the only one I�ll need. It helps save space on your drive.

- Save your page for the web as a .jpg (600x600 or less) & upload to the Challenge 4-Task 4 Gallery by adding the keyword DGSCPR004Task4 when you upload. Please also post a link to this week�s work in this thread. :p
